+#include "main.h"
+
+template<int rows, int cols>
+void resizeLikeTest()
+{
+ MatrixXf A(rows, cols);
+ MatrixXf B;
+ Matrix<double, rows, cols> C;
+ B.resizeLike(A);
+ C.resizeLike(B); // Shouldn't crash.
+ VERIFY(B.rows() == rows && B.cols() == cols);
+
+ VectorXf x(rows);
+ RowVectorXf y;
+ y.resizeLike(x);
+ VERIFY(y.rows() == 1 && y.cols() == rows);
+
+ y.resize(cols);
+ x.resizeLike(y);
+ VERIFY(x.rows() == cols && x.cols() == 1);
+}
+
+void resizeLikeTest12() { resizeLikeTest<1,2>(); }
+void resizeLikeTest1020() { resizeLikeTest<10,20>(); }
+void resizeLikeTest31() { resizeLikeTest<3,1>(); }
+
+void test_resize()
+{
+ CALL_SUBTEST( resizeLikeTest12() );
+ CALL_SUBTEST( resizeLikeTest1020() );
+ CALL_SUBTEST( resizeLikeTest31() );
+}
